Krita Source Code Documentation
Loading...
Searching...
No Matches
KoToolBoxFactory.h
Go to the documentation of this file.
1
/*
2
* SPDX-FileCopyrightText: 2006 Peter Simonsson <peter.simonsson@gmail.com>
3
* SPDX-FileCopyrightText: 2007 Thomas Zander <zander@kde.org>
4
*
5
* SPDX-License-Identifier: LGPL-2.0-or-later
6
*/
7
8
#ifndef KOTOOLBOXFACTORY_H
9
#define KOTOOLBOXFACTORY_H
10
11
#include <
KoDockFactoryBase.h
>
12
#include "kritaui_export.h"
13
14
#include <QString>
15
#include <QDockWidget>
16
17
22
class
KRITAUI_EXPORT
KoToolBoxFactory
:
public
KoDockFactoryBase
23
{
24
public
:
25
explicit
KoToolBoxFactory
();
26
~KoToolBoxFactory
()
override
;
27
28
QString
id
()
const override
;
29
KoDockFactoryBase::DockPosition
defaultDockPosition
()
const override
;
30
QDockWidget*
createDockWidget
()
override
;
31
};
32
33
#endif
KoDockFactoryBase.h
KoDockFactoryBase
Definition
KoDockFactoryBase.h:22
KoDockFactoryBase::createDockWidget
virtual QDockWidget * createDockWidget()=0
KoDockFactoryBase::DockPosition
DockPosition
Definition
KoDockFactoryBase.h:24
KoDockFactoryBase::defaultDockPosition
virtual DockPosition defaultDockPosition() const =0
KoDockFactoryBase::id
virtual QString id() const =0
KoToolBoxFactory
Definition
KoToolBoxFactory.h:23
libs
ui
toolbox
KoToolBoxFactory.h
Generated at
2025-11-04 02:30:02+01:00
from
Krita
branch
master
, commit
c9dde2e79561a8aea4a7e8d9ac99c98a7bac9e52